Fork me on GitHub

Wednesday, March 5, 2008

Blog / General / News / FlatPress 0.803 Vivace : it was about time!

FlatPress 0.803 Vivace : it was about time!

I think I’m almost ready for a release, but I need you to test! test! test!.

Sooo, if you’re willing to help download FlatPress 0.803 (Vivace) now! :)

Get it while it’s hot :D

I hadn’t updated the changelog in a while, but changes are huge, a new DB backend (still not the best, but for that there’ll be the thesis), a new system to let plugin hook the admin panel, new cookie handling, new security features (wpnonce), etc etc…

Known Issues

I’ve found out issues with sessions I couldn’t track down.

This means that if you have “AccessibleAntispam” enabled it might not work giving a “wrong result” error.

The problems is that this happens even if the result is correct.

Unfortunately this doesn’t happen always, so I wasn’t able to fix it. I hope you can help.

How to upgrade

  • BACKUP your fp-content/; please I WON’T be responsible for any damage! (but I’d anyway feel responsible if anything happened, so be kind, and save me another headache ;))
  • Check your drafts. Drafts are now working in a different way. So either publish your old drafts or they’ll result on your home page. You can also re-save them, once you have finished upgrading.
  • Rename your old FlatPress installation
  • Upload the new FlatPress directory you have already unpacked
  • Install the new FlatPress
  • Move to the new fp-content/ your old content/ and images/, attachs/ (if any). Do not move config/, cache/ or users/ to the new installation
  • Clear the cache/ contents
  • Point your browser to the home page and wait for it to recreate the db (it will take a while, depending on the number of posts).
  • Once the page is loaded FP is ready. Login and enjoy.
  • (remember your drafts ;) )

If anything goes wrong please report it on the forum and let me know; in the meanwhile you can take back your old FlatPress installation by moving back the content/, images/, attachs/ dirs.

Please report any bugs!

bye!

Sunday, February 17, 2008

Blog / General / News / People love FlatPress

People love FlatPress

Simon Jolle:

I requested a Debian Package for Flatpress, see http://bugs.debian.o … eport.cgi?bug=466297.

Feel free to add comments to this open wishlist request

That’s cool, thank you :)

Thursday, February 14, 2008

Blog / General / News / Hush! thesist here

Hush! thesist here

On Monday I’ve committed the hash thingie; it seems to be working nicely.

Also, I’m almost officially a thesist, and, can you guess? The thesis will involve FlatPress.

We have to still define the details but it will probably involve rethinking and rewriting the indexing system (which is still quite crappy), and maybe multiuser support, so you’ll fianlly stop asking when it will be there :P

Supporting more than one user, despite what you might think, is anything but a trivial task, and not because I’ll have to handle registrations for users, but because of the usual concurrency problems, which at the moment aren’t critical.

So it might end that those damn Petrinets will come in handy after all.

Now I’ve only to pass this 3 exams.

Please be nice to me, I’m very busy :P

Thursday, January 24, 2008

Blog / General / News / Guess what?

Guess what?

We’re on OpenSourceCMS

:)

Why is this cool? Because there is now a demo page, so you can test FlatPress live!

Have fun!

Aside: I wonder who asked for adding us to the list, as Samy, Drudo and a bunch of other people kept on asking me when I was going to do it; I’ve always answered I wanted to release Crescendo+1, first.

Well someone was quicker than me :P

I’m sooo lazy. So lazy that I should be studying right now, so I go back to my books, bye!

Sunday, December 23, 2007

Blog / General / News / Merry Xmas

Merry Xmas

and a Happy New Year from FlatPress.

Take a rest, and enjoy your holidays :)